This autosomal dominant syndrome is caused by the single-amino acid R844H exchange (human numbering) located in the 3<sub>10<\/sub> helix of the C<sub>2<\/sub>A domain of RIMS1\/RIM1 (Rab3-interacting molecule 1). RIM is an evolutionarily conserved multi-domain protein and essential component of presynaptic active zones, which is centrally involved in fast, Ca<sup>2+<\/sup>-triggered neurotransmitter release. How the CORD7 mutation affects synaptic function has remained unclear thus far. Here, we established <em>Drosophila melanogaster<\/em> as a disease model for clarifying the effects of the CORD7 mutation on RIM function and synaptic vesicle release.<\/p>\n<p>To this end, using protein expression and X-ray crystallography, we solved the molecular structure of the Drosophila C<sub>2<\/sub>A domain at 1.92 \u00c5 resolution and by comparison to its mammalian homolog ascertained that the location of the CORD7 mutation is structurally conserved in fly RIM. Further, CRISPR\/Cas9-assisted genomic engineering was employed for the generation of rim alleles encoding the R915H CORD7 exchange or R915E, R916E substitutions (fly numbering) to effect local charge reversal at the 3<sub>10<\/sub> helix. Through electrophysiological characterization by two-electrode voltage clamp and focal recordings we determined that the CORD7 mutation exerts a semi-dominant rather than a dominant effect on synaptic transmission resulting in faster, more efficient synaptic release and increased size of the readily releasable pool but decreased sensitivity for the fast calcium chelator BAPTA.<\/p>\n","protected":false},"excerpt":{"rendered":"<p>This article tells of possible way to increase brain intelligence through a certain mutation which in theory could be altered for biological singularity like effects in the future.
